About Revenue Flats

Located between the communities of Norris and McAllister, Revenue Flats is in Madison County, approximately 36 miles southwest of Bozeman and 18 miles north of Ennis. This recreation area provides opportunities for mountain biking, rock climbing, camping, rock hounding and hiking. Revenue Flats is one of the premiere rock climbing destinations in Southwestern Montana.

How to Get There

From intersection of US Highway 287 and State Highway 84 (Norris), travel 3 miles west down Sterling Road. Then, take a left (south) and continue down the dirt road for approximately 2 miles to public land.
